How does blood flow from a person’s leg back to the heart?

How Blood is Returned to the Heart. Blood must flow upward throughout your body to make it back to the heart – working against gravity. Your calf and leg muscles help push that blood upward, while valves (small flaps located inside the vein), open up and allow blood to pass through.

How does blood flow through the left leg?

Blood from the dorsal venous arch passes into three major veins in the leg: the small saphenous, great saphenous, and anterior tibial veins. The great saphenous vein ascends through the leg and thigh on the medial side, collecting blood from tissues in these regions.

How does blood circulate?

Blood comes into the right atrium from the body, moves into the right ventricle and is pushed into the pulmonary arteries in the lungs. After picking up oxygen, the blood travels back to the heart through the pulmonary veins into the left atrium, to the left ventricle and out to the body’s tissues through the aorta.

How does blood circulate in the legs?

The veins need to carry the blood upwards against gravity when we are standing. In order to do this they contain one – way VALVES. The muscles in the leg are also involved. During walking, which is particularly good for venous problems, the calf muscles squeeze the deep veins increasing the flow up out of the leg.

How does the blood flow through the heart step by step?

The right ventricle pumps the oxygen-poor blood to the lungs through the pulmonary valve. The left atrium receives oxygen-rich blood from the lungs and pumps it to the left ventricle through the mitral valve. The left ventricle pumps the oxygen-rich blood through the aortic valve out to the rest of the body.

How does blood get to the right arm?

Oxygenated blood begins its journey into the arm by leaving the aortic arch and passing into one of two subclavian arteries. These travel under the collarbones of each shoulder and down the arms. They branch out further to form other arteries: Brachial artery: The brachial arteryis the major artery of the upper arm.

Which leg is the main vein in?

The Great Saphenous Vein is the longest vein in the body; it runs from inside of the ankle, to the inside of the knee, and up to the groin where it joins the femoral vein (saphenofemoral junction).

How does blood move from the heart to the legs?

Muscular contractions within the feet and legs exert pressure on the veins to push blood through the valves and toward the heart. When the muscles relax, the valves prevent the blood from moving away from the heart. Sometimes the valves in the legs become worn out, allowing the blood to collect and ballooning the walls of the vein.

Why is the blood pressure in my right arm different from my left?

Small blood pressure differences between the right and left arm are normal. But differences of 10 points or higher suggest the presence of artery-clogging plaque in blood vessels other than the heart, a condition called peripheral artery disease.
